CC   -!- FUNCTION: Catalyzes the O-sulfation of tyrosine residues within acidic
CC       motifs of polypeptides, using 3'-phosphoadenylyl sulfate (PAPS) as
CC       cosubstrate. {ECO:0000256|RuleBase:RU365018}.
